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
399033 77 52 72926 96385
181 3989
181 3989
3149 187 2134
All about undefined
Interested in learning more?
181 3989
3149 187 2134
See more
019 34096 4463
269782734 82 559 710146193
See more
12149 035418 01411330836
0883817694 367854 911 01050 58
See more